9870778644f33334941e85a53598c1d7a1b689393401d6ea63c722035c3fc82a

1491916 (249063 blocks ago)

⏴ Block 1491915 (1a4bd9bd…138) | Block 1491917 ⏵ | Latest block ⏭

Metadata

06/01/2024, 18:34 UTC (345d 22:07:13 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details